Why Schools Ask for Proof

Schools want to make sure kids are safe and cared for. A note from a doctor gives proof that a child was too sick to attend class. This helps schools track illness and keep other students healthy.

Without proof, some schools may mark the day unexcused. That can lead to issues with attendance records. For parents, this adds more stress on top of caring for a sick child.

Tips for Parents

Want to make school absences less stressful? Here are a few steps to follow:

  1. Tell the school fast – Call or email as soon as your child feels sick. 
  2. Use online notes – Get proof from a doctor online without leaving home. 
  3. Keep records – Save the note in a folder so you can show it if needed later. 
  4. Rest comes first – Make sure your child sleeps and drinks fluids. 
  5. Check rules – Each school has its own policy, so know the steps ahead of time. 

These tips keep you ready and make the process smooth.
